Find the slope of the line that contains the points named.
K(c + d, c-d), L(c-d, c+ d)

A.0
B.-1
C 1​

Answer:

        B.   - 1

Step-by-step explanation:

The slope of the line passing through two given points:  [tex]m=\dfrac{y_2-y_1}{x_2-x_1}[/tex]

K(c + d, c-d)   ⇒     x₁ = c + d,     y₁ = c - d

L(c-d, c+ d)   ⇒      x₂ = c - d,     y₂ = c + d

So, the slope:

                     [tex]m=\dfrac{c+d-(c-d)}{c-d-(c+d)}=\dfrac{c+d-c+d}{c-d-c-d}=\dfrac{2d}{-2d}=-1[/tex]
